SK hynix said no decision has been made on a reported sale of an ownership stake in its Chongqing packaging plant, while confirming a review of options to strengthen packaging-business competitiveness.
Hanmi Semiconductor disclosed the establishment of its wholly owned U.S. subsidiary, HANMI USA, Inc., materially advancing its previously announced U.S. expansion plan.
SK hynix approved KRW 54.3 trillion of new construction investment for the Yongin Y2 DRAM/HBM fab and Cheongju M17 NAND fab.
SK hynix approved KRW 54.32 trillion of new facility investment for Yongin Y2 and Cheongju M17 to secure mid- to long-term memory production capacity.
D.I. disclosed that subsidiary Digital Frontier received a KRW 36.10 billion contract from SK hynix to supply semiconductor test equipment including HBM4 wafer testers.

Tokai Carbon Korea disclosed preliminary standalone Q2 2026 revenue of KRW 94.873 billion and operating profit of KRW 26.850 billion on 7 August, superseding the market-data-provider date of 18 August.
Capital Research and Management Company disclosed a new 5.01% passive stake in Park Systems on 7 August 2026.
Dongjin Semichem disclosed preliminary Q2 2026 consolidated revenue of KRW 346.9 billion and operating profit of KRW 59.3 billion, up 17.5% and 38.9% year over year, respectively.
Tokai Carbon's Q2 FY2026 analyst-meeting materials said Solid SiC focus-ring volumes rose significantly on strong memory-semiconductor demand and raised its FY2026 Fine Carbon forecast.
SK hynix said it is reviewing measures to strengthen U.S. subsidiary Solidigm after a report of a KRW 5 trillion pre-IPO, with no decision made and a re-disclosure due September 4, 2026.
At FMS 2026, Samsung unveiled zHBM and zNAND-O concept models and its V10 BV-NAND architecture with more than 400 layers as part of its AI-memory roadmap.
Samsung entered five-year patent cross-license, settlement, memory-supply and ITC-cooperation agreements with Netlist, including a US$239 million upfront license payment and revenue-based quarterly payments.
KCTech disclosed preliminary Q2 2026 consolidated revenue of KRW 112.7 billion, operating profit of KRW 23.5 billion, and net income of KRW 21.1 billion.
SK hynix and Sandisk disclosed the first OCP HBF standard, specifying up to 512GB capacity and approximately 0.4TB/s to 3.0TB/s bandwidth.
